在使用手机版GitHub的过程中,很多用户遇到过一个常见问题:签名不了。这不仅影响了开发效率,也让许多新手用户感到困惑。本文将深入探讨手机版GitHub签名不了的原因及其解决方案,帮助用户有效地解决这一问题。
目录
什么是GitHub签名?
GitHub签名是用于验证提交者身份的重要功能。在使用GitHub进行代码提交时,通过数字签名,其他人可以确认代码确实是由声称的作者提交的。这在开源项目中尤其重要,因为它可以确保代码的来源和安全性。
手机版GitHub签名不了的常见原因
在使用手机版GitHub时,有几个原因可能导致签名不了的问题,主要包括:
- 网络问题:不稳定的网络连接可能导致签名失败。
- 配置错误:GitHub账户未正确配置签名信息。
- 权限问题:缺乏足够的权限进行代码签名。
- 应用版本问题:手机版GitHub应用未更新到最新版本。
- 设备问题:手机的系统或应用出现错误或不兼容。
解决手机版GitHub签名不了的方法
针对上述常见原因,以下是一些有效的解决方案:
1. 检查网络连接
确保您的手机连接到稳定的网络。可以尝试重新启动路由器或切换网络(如Wi-Fi和移动数据)以测试连接。
2. 配置GitHub账户
确保您已正确配置GitHub账户的签名信息:
- 进入设置,查看您的电子邮件地址是否已验证。
- 检查SSH密钥或个人访问令牌是否正确。
3. 确认权限
如果您在团队项目中工作,确保您拥有足够的权限进行代码签名。与项目负责人沟通,确认您的权限设置。
4. 更新应用版本
确保您使用的GitHub手机版本是最新的。可以前往应用商店检查更新并安装最新版本。
5. 检查设备状态
- 尝试重启手机,查看问题是否得到解决。
- 确保操作系统与GitHub应用兼容,必要时更新系统。
常见问题解答(FAQ)
问:为什么我在手机版GitHub上无法找到签名的选项?
答:在手机端,某些功能可能会受到限制,确保您使用的应用版本是最新的,并检查设置中的相关选项。
问:我可以在移动端进行代码签名吗?
答:是的,您可以在移动端进行代码签名,但需要确保网络、账户设置和应用版本正常。
问:如果无法解决签名问题,是否可以使用其他工具?
答:如果问题持续存在,您可以尝试在电脑上使用GitHub进行签名,或使用其他支持GitHub的代码编辑工具。
问:如何验证我的签名是否成功?
答:提交代码后,可以在GitHub上查看提交记录,确认是否显示“Verified”标签。
结论
在使用手机版GitHub进行代码签名时,遇到“签名不了”的问题并不少见。通过检查网络连接、配置账户、确认权限、更新应用以及设备状态,用户可以有效地解决这一问题。希望本文能够帮助到遇到相同困扰的用户,让您的GitHub使用体验更加顺畅。